#e3c528 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3c528 is composed of 89% red, 77.3%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 13.2% magenta, 82.4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 50.4 degrees, a saturation of 77% and a lightness of 52.4%. #e3c528 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ff50 with #c78b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#e3c528 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3c528 has RGB values of R:227, G:197,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.13, Y:0.82,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14927144.

Shades and Tints of #e3c528
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3c528
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#868685 is the less saturated color, while #f6d215 is the most saturated one.
